All hands on deck! Get set to explore the importance of San Diego’s naval past with tickets for a guided walking tour of Liberty Station.

After a brief introduction, you'll kickstart your San Diego adventure by exploring Camp Paul Jones – the heart of the Liberty Station district. Here, you’ll get a feel for what it was like to be one of those sailors… without the drill instructor! See the dispensary, where over two million naval recruits would receive medical care, often for the first time in their lives.

Pass by the pristine green lawns of Sail Ho Golf Course, kept in ship shape for professionals and military personnel alike. Observe the WAVES barracks, built for women entering the US Navy after the end of WWII, and the Command Center, home to the top brass and numerous exhibits showcasing what life what like in the barracks.

In the home stretch, you'll pay tribute to fallen soldiers at the Boats Memorial, dedicated to the 52 submarines and their crews lost during WWII. Lastly, parade across Preble Field like sailors who marched during training and on their graduation day.

Raise a beverage of your choice and toast to the brave men and women of the US Navy who called San Diego Liberty Station home.
